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ions Microsoft Internet Explorer versions 6 through 10
Description A remote code execution issue exists due to improper access to objects in memory, which could corrupt memory and allow an attacker to execute arbitrary code in the context of the current user. This issue can be triggered via a crafted web site.
Recommendations For Microsoft Internet Explorer versions 6 through 10, update to a newer version to mitigate the risk of exploitation. As a temporary workaround, consider restricting access to potentially malicious web sites to minimize the risk of triggering the memory corruption issue.
